Mercedes-Benz has given its flagship luxury sedan, the S-Class, a mid-cycle refresh, enhancing its luxury and premium appeal, and focusing on advanced technology, comfort, and performance to maintain its status as a top luxury sedan.
Exterior Design
The 2027 S-Class gets subtle yet striking design tweaks to enhance its road presence. It sports a larger grille, featuring chrome star patterns and edge lighting that glows in the dark.
The headlights now use a twin-star layout with brighter micro-LEDs that project farther for better visibility in the dark. An optional glowing hood star adds a unique touch without distracting the driver. Taillights follow the star theme for a cohesive style.
New wheel options get a stylish 20-inch 50 spoke design.
Interior

Inside, the changes are a lot more evident. The dashboard of the updated S-Class features a standard Superscreen that combines a large central touchscreen with a passenger display under one glass panel. The driver gets a separate digital cluster set at a better angle for viewing.
Comfort has been enhanced with heated front seatbelts, along with other warm elements like armrests and headrests for ultimate comfort, though it would rarely be of use in India with long summers and much shorter winters. The air vents adjust automatically based on saved settings, and a new air filtration system cleans the cabin quickly. Fortunately, the steering wheel swaps some touch controls for physical buttons - a very welcome change.
Powertrains
Mercedes-Benz has improved the engine choices for better performance.
The S500 uses a 3.0-litre inline-six with turbo and supercharging, plus a mild-hybrid setup, to deliver 442 hp, while the S580 get a 4.0-litre V8 producing 530 hp. The plug-in hybrid S580e combines the six-cylinder with electric power for 576 hp and around 50 miles (nearly 80.5 km) of electric-only driving.
All engine options come with an all-wheel drive drivetrain and a smooth nine-speed automatic.
Features

The updated S-Class gets Mercedes’s new operating system, which includes an AI assistant that uses external tools for smart responses and handles tasks like note-taking in various languages.
The suspension system gains intelligent damping that uses data from other cars to smooth out bumps ahead of time. Standard rear-wheel steering helps with tight turns, and the sensor array supports advanced driver aids for hands-free highway driving.
For the rear passengers, the S-Class gets larger screens that support video calls with built-in cameras, and a console provides charging and controls. High-end audio with surround sound further elevates the experience.
Future software updates could add more features. Custom options through a special program offer hundreds of colours and materials for personalisation.
Mercedes-Benz S-Class Facelift Launch
The updated model will debut on June 15th, 2026. The PHEV will come first followed by petrol and diesel engines
Upon launch, the 2026 S-Class will continue to rival the BMW 7 Series, Audi A8, Volvo S90, and Lexus LS, among others.
